Here's an elegant pie that says “holiday” in every bite. The tart cranberries contrast nicely with the rich gelatin-thickened eggnog. It's a repeat dessert at our house.

Editor's Note: This recipe was tested with commercially prepared eggnog.
Nutritional Facts 1 serving (1 slice) equals 296 calories, 14 g fat (7 g saturated fat), 48 mg cholesterol, 135 mg sodium, 37 g carbohydrate, 1 g fiber, 4 g protein.
